Bring conjoined sisters from Bihar to Delhi: SC

New Delhi,Health/Medicine,Immigration/Law/Rights, Mon, 30 Jul 2012 IANS

New Delhi, July 30 (IANS) The Supreme Court Monday asked the Bihar government to make arrangements for bringing teenage conjoined twins Saba and Farah to Delhi by an air ambulance for treatment at the All India Institute of Medical Sciences.

The court also asked the central government to make arrangements for sending an air ambulance from Delhi to bring back the conjoined sisters to explore the possibility of separating them surgically.
